Abstract
The invention relates to a separation device, in particular to a rapid separation device for concrete for building. The rapid separation device for the concrete for building aims at achieving the technical effect that separation speed is high. The rapid separation device for the concrete for building comprises a base plate, a separation frame, a water pump, a partition plate, a right support, a first swinging seat, a first electric push rod, a support plate, a second electric push rod, a second swinging seat and the like. The separation frame is located at the left of the right support. The water pump and the partition plate are arranged at the bottom inside the separation frame. The water pump is located at the left of the partition plate and provided with a hose. A third through hole is formed in the partition plate. A filter screen is arranged in the third through hole. A guide plate is arranged at the top of the partition plate. The rapid separation device has the beneficial effects of being high in concrete separation speed, simple in structure, low in production cost and easy to operate; and in addition, by means of the water pump, reuse of water resources can be achieved.

Operation principle: separating tank can separate bulky grain and sandstone and other little particles in concrete, when needs are carried out
When the sharp separation of concrete is processed, start the 3rd electric pushrod and shrink, drive clamp to move right and open feed hopper, the 3rd
Electric pushrod quits work, and starts electric rotating machine and rotates, starts the second electric pushrod simultaneously and the first electric pushrod is stretched by a small margin
Contracting, pending concrete is poured in feed hopper, and pours a certain amount of water in feed hopper into, and concrete and water are along second
Through hole falls in separating tank because electric rotating machine rotates, thus driving axis of rotation, so that stirring vane is rotated to concrete and
Water is stirred, due to there being the presence of water, so the speed that concrete-agitating is processed faster, in hgher efficiency, and second
Electric pushrod and the first electric pushrod do stretching motion by a small margin, drive gripper shoe to swing, so that separating tank rocks, so can
Further to improve the speed of concrete-agitating process, concrete constantly separates in processing procedure, big in concrete
Grain is stayed in separating tank, and sandstone in concrete, other little particles and water then fall to through separating tank and separates inframe, work as dividing plate
Right side water volume reach a certain amount of after, water can flow on the left of dividing plate along third through-hole, filter screen can prevent sandstone and other
Little particle passes through third through-hole, after the volume of water reaches a certain amount of on the left of dividing plate, starts pump working, by flexible pipe by dividing plate
Left side water is delivered in separating tank it is possible to realize the multiple utilization of water resource, more economical environment-protective, water is defeated on the left of dividing plate
Send after finishing, water pump quits work, after the separating treatment of concrete finishes, electric rotating machine stops operating, change first electronic
Push rod and the working condition of the second electric pushrod, make the first electric pushrod shrink and the elongation of the second electric pushrod, drive gripper shoe
Rotate counterclockwise, so that separating tank is rotated counterclockwise, after separating tank turns an angle, the first electric pushrod and second electronic pushes away
Bar quits work, the concrete bulky grain in separating tank along separating tank basal sliding to guide plate on, and guide plate is left in landing,
After concrete bulky grain all leaves separating tank, start the first electric pushrod elongation and the second electric pushrod shrinks, when separation
After groove resets, the first electric pushrod and the second electric pushrod quit work, and start the 3rd electric pushrod elongation, when clamp resets
Afterwards, the 3rd electric pushrod quits work, and operator take away and separate concrete bulky grain, little particle and the sandstone finishing, and process
Separate the water of inframe, when also needing to the sharp separation work carrying out concrete next time, can carry out again according to above-mentioned principle
Work.
